Dr. Patricia Limcaoco was born and raised in Manila, Philippines. She has always been drawn to the study of the human body and to work that provides mobility – both physical and social – to others. She earned dual Bachelor’s degrees in Human Biology and Psychology and a Master’s degree in Psychology from Stanford University. She earned her Doctor of Podiatric Medicine degree from the California School of Podiatric Medicine at Samuel Merritt University, graduating co-valedictorian with multiple honors. She completed her residency training in Podiatric Medicine and Surgery with a credential in Reconstructive Rearfoot/Ankle Surgery at Kaiser Permanente Medical Center Santa Clara.
Dr. Limcaoco is a podiatric physician with Bay Area Foot Care. She treats a wide range of foot and ankle concerns, including sports medicine, diabetic foot care, limb salvage, trauma, and skin conditions.
